Floor type movable clothes hanger four-tube connecting piece
Technical Field
The utility model relates to the technical field of articles for daily use, in particular to a floor type movable clothes hanger four-tube connecting piece.
Background
The clothes hanger is one of daily necessities in life, and mainly has the function of supporting clothes, bedding and the like, so that the clothes, bedding and the like can be conveniently aired;
compared with the floor type clothes hanger disclosed in patent No. CN210561305U, the floor type clothes hanger adopts a combined structure to be combined for use, so that the combined use is convenient, the screw rod connection is cancelled, the screw rod connection is avoided being lost easily by adopting a plug-in mode, and the movement is convenient by arranging a universal wheel, but certain problems still exist, and the specific problems are as follows;
1. according to the floor type clothes hanger, the clothes hangers are connected and fixed in an inserting mode, the connecting in the inserting mode is mainly carried out through friction force, and in the actual use process, after the clothes hanger is used for a long time, the stability of the clothes hanger is influenced after the materials are abraded, so that the service life of the clothes hanger is short;
2. the floor type clothes hanger does not have the height lifting function, but in the actual use process, when part of clothes are longer and directly aired, the clothes are easy to be dragged to the ground, and further unnecessary pollution is caused to the clothes.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ide a but console mode movable clothes hanger four-tube connection to the coupling part who proposes takes place wearing and tearing easily among the above-mentioned background art and leads to life shorter, and be not convenient for according to the problem of actual use condition adjustment height.
In order to achieve the above object, the utility model provides a following technical scheme: a floor type movable clothes hanger four-tube connecting piece comprises a bottom frame, a sleeve and an airing frame, universal wheels are mounted at four corners of the bottom frame, first fixing rods are fixed at four corners of the top of the bottom frame, a sleeve is sleeved on the outer side, close to the top, of each first fixing rod, a second fixing rod penetrates through the top of the inner portion of the sleeve, the airing frame is mounted at the top of the second fixing rod, first limiting grooves are uniformly formed in the outer sides of the first fixing rods and the second fixing rods, fixed disks are sleeved on the outer sides, close to the two ends, of the sleeve, fixed disks are uniformly reserved at the edges, close to one ends of the sleeves, of the fixed disks, second limiting grooves are reserved at the edges, close to one ends of the second limiting grooves, operating panels are sleeved on the sleeves, squeezing blocks are uniformly fixed on the inner walls of the operating panels, and first limiting rods uniformly penetrate through the sleeves inside the, and first gag lever post extends to the inside of first spacing groove, the one end that first gag lever post kept away from first spacing groove is provided with the ball, first gag lever post is close to the outside of ball one end and installs the installation piece, and is connected with first spring between installation piece and the sleeve pipe, the mounting groove has been seted up to one side that the operation panel is close to fixed disk one end, and the inside sheathed tube one side of keeping away from of operation panel has the through-hole in advance, the inside of mounting groove is provided with the second gag lever post, and the second gag lever post extends to the inside of second spacing groove, be connected with the second spring between second gag lever post and the operation panel, the plectrum is installed to the intermediate position department in the second gag lever post outside, and the plectrum runs through the through-hole.
Preferably, the cross section of the first fixing rod is square, and the first fixing rod and the sleeve form a relative sliding structure.
Preferably, the cross section of the second fixing rod is square, and the second fixing rod and the sleeve form a relative sliding structure.
Preferably, the central axis of the operating panel and the central axis of the sleeve are coincident with each other, and the operating panel and the sleeve form a relative sliding structure.
Preferably, one end of the first limiting rod, which is close to the first limiting groove, is arranged in a spherical manner, and the first limiting rod and the sleeve form a relative sliding structure.
Preferably, the top end of the second limiting rod is arranged in a spherical manner, and the second limiting rod and the mounting groove form a relative sliding structure.
Compared with the prior art, the beneficial effects of the utility model are that:
1. through the mutual limiting of the first limiting rod and the first limiting groove, an operator can insert the corresponding first limiting rod into the first limiting groove through operation and then can limit and fix the first fixing rod, the sleeve and the second fixing rod, so that the fixing can be carried out without depending on friction force, and the service life of the fixing rod can be further ensured;
2. the first limiting grooves are formed in the first fixing rod and the second fixing rod at different heights, so that an operator can insert the first limiting grooves at different heights to adjust the length of the second fixing rod and the length of the first fixing rod extending out of the sleeve by controlling the first limiting rod, the height of the device can be changed, and the operator can adjust the height of the device according to actual requirements.

Referring to fig. 1-5, the present invention provides a technical solution: a floor type movable clothes hanger four-tube connecting piece comprises a bottom frame 1, sleeves 4 and an airing frame 6, universal wheels 2 are mounted at four corners of the bottom frame 1, first fixing rods 3 are fixed at the four corners of the top of the bottom frame 1, the sleeves 4 are sleeved on the outer sides, close to the top ends, of the first fixing rods 3, the cross sections of the first fixing rods 3 are square, and the first fixing rods 3 and the sleeves 4 form a relative sliding structure, so that operators can sleeve the sleeves 4 on the corresponding first fixing rods 3, and in the sleeving process, the sleeves 4 can keep fixed angles with the first fixing rods 3;
a second fixing rod 5 penetrates through the top of the interior of the sleeve 4, a drying frame 6 is mounted at the top end of the second fixing rod 5, the cross section of the second fixing rod 5 is square, and the second fixing rod 5 and the sleeve 4 form a relative sliding structure, so that an operator can insert the second fixing rod 5 into the corresponding sleeve 4, and in the inserting process, the sleeve 4 and the first fixing rod 3 can keep a fixed angle;
the outer sides of the first fixing rod 3 and the second fixing rod 5 are uniformly provided with first limiting grooves 7, the outer sides of the sleeve 4 close to two ends are sleeved with fixed disks 8, the edges of the fixed disks 8 close to one end of the sleeve 4 are uniformly reserved with second limiting grooves 9, the sleeve 4 of the fixed disks 8 close to one end of the second limiting grooves 9 is sleeved with an operating panel 10, the inner wall of the operating panel 10 is uniformly fixed with extrusion blocks 11, the central axis of the operating panel 10 is overlapped with the central axis of the sleeve 4, and the operating panel 10 and the sleeve 4 form a relative sliding structure, so that an operator can rotate the operating panel 10 after releasing the limiting fixation of the operating panel 10;
a first limiting rod 12 penetrates through the sleeve 4 inside the operating panel 10 uniformly, the first limiting rod 12 extends into the first limiting groove 7, a ball 13 is arranged at one end, away from the first limiting groove 7, of the first limiting rod 12, an installation block 14 is installed at the outer side, close to one end of the ball 13, of the first limiting rod 12, a first spring 15 is connected between the installation block 14 and the sleeve 4, one end, close to the first limiting groove 7, of the first limiting rod 12 is arranged in a spherical manner, and the first limiting rod 12 and the sleeve 4 form a relative sliding structure, so that after an operator rotates the operating panel 10 to drive the extrusion block 11 to relieve extrusion on the first limiting rod 12, the first limiting rod 12 can slide out of the corresponding first limiting groove 7, and therefore limiting fixation on the sleeve 4 and the first fixing rod 3 or the sleeve 4 and the second fixing rod 5 is relieved;
one side of the operating panel 10 close to one end of the fixed disk 8 is provided with a mounting groove 16, a through hole 17 is reserved in one side of the operating panel 10 far away from the sleeve 4, a second limiting rod 18 is arranged in the mounting groove 16, the second limiting rod 18 extends into the second limiting groove 9, a second spring 19 is connected between the second limiting rod 18 and the operating panel 10, a shifting piece 20 is installed at the middle position outside the second limiting rod 18, the shifting piece 20 penetrates through the through hole 17, the top end of the second limiting rod 18 is arranged in a spherical manner, a relative sliding structure is formed by the second limiting rod 18 and the mounting groove 16, so that an operator can drive the second limiting rod 18 to slide downwards along with the shifting piece 20 through sliding downwards, the operating panel leaves the corresponding second limiting groove 9, the rotation limitation on the operating panel 10 is removed, and the operator can conveniently rotate the operating panel 10 to perform subsequent operation.
The working principle is as follows: when the floor type movable clothes hanger four-tube connecting piece is used, the second limiting rod 18 is in sliding connection with the mounting groove 16 through the sliding connection of the second limiting rod 18 and the elasticity of the second spring 19, the shifting sheet 20 is extruded, the shifting sheet 20 is pressed downwards to drive the second limiting rod 18 to slide downwards until the second limiting rod 18 leaves the interior of the corresponding second limiting groove 9, the rotation limitation of the operating panel 10 is relieved, the operating panel 10 is rotated to drive the extrusion block 11 on the operating panel to do circular motion along with the extrusion block, the extrusion block 11 gradually relieves the extrusion on the corresponding first limiting rod 12, the first limiting rod 12 is in sliding connection with the sleeve 4 through the sliding connection of the first limiting rod 12 and the sleeve 4 under the elastic action of the first spring 15, the first limiting rod 12 gradually slides out of the interior of the sleeve 4 until the first limiting rod 12 completely leaves the interior of the sleeve 4, the shifting sheet 20 is loosened, and the second limiting rod 18 slides into the corresponding second limiting groove 9 again under the elastic action of the second spring 19, fixing the first limit rod 12 at the adjusted position, sleeving the sleeve 4 on the first fixing rod 3, sliding the poking piece 20 again to remove the rotation limitation of the operating panel 10, reversely rotating the operating panel 10, extruding the first limit rod 12 again by the extruding block 11 until the first limit rod 12 slides into the corresponding first limit groove 7, limiting and fixing the sleeve 4 and the first fixing rod 3, loosening the poking piece 20, sliding the second limit rod 18 into the corresponding second limit groove 9 under the elastic action of the second spring 19, limiting the rotation of the operating panel 10, completely fixing the sleeve 4 and the first fixing rod 3 together, and inserting and installing the second fixing rod 5 on the airing frame 6 in alignment with the top end of the sleeve 4 as described above;
after the clothes airing frame is installed, the device is moved to a designated position through the universal wheel 2 at the bottom of the bottom frame 1, clothes are aired through the airing frame 6, when the height of the airing frame 6 needs to be adjusted, as mentioned above, the rotation limitation of the operating panel 10 is relieved through the sliding shifting sheet 20, the extrusion of the extrusion block 11 on the first limiting rod 12 is relieved through the rotating operating panel 10, so that the fixation among the first fixing rod 3, the second fixing rod 5 and the sleeve 4 is relieved, the height of the first fixing rod 3 and the second fixing rod 5 inserted into the sleeve 4 is changed, the corresponding first limiting groove 7 is kept aligned with the first limiting rod 12, the operating panel 10 is rotated again to drive the extrusion block 11 to slide into the corresponding first limiting rod 12, the rotation of the operating panel 10 is limited through loosening the shifting sheet 20, so that the lengths of the first fixing rod 3 and the second fixing rod 5 extending out of the sleeve 4 are changed, thereby changing the height of the airing frame 6.
